|
Topics |
Description |
Hrs |
Pre-requisites |
|
The Origins of XML |
Markup languages |
|
IT application development or software testing experience
Enrolment or completion in training program in application
development or software testing |
|
HTML |
|
SGML |
|
Why so much Hype about XML |
|
XML Structure and Components |
Elements, Attributes and Grammar. |
|
|
Document Type Definitions (DTDs) |
Creating DTD |
|
|
Entities |
|
Introduction to namespaces and schema |
|
Document Object Model (DOM) |
XML parsing and available parsers |
|
|
DOM objects such as Node, NodeList, NodeMap |
|
Extensible Stylesheet Language (XSL) |
Introduction to CSS, formatting into HTML |
|
|
XSL Transformations (XSLT) |
Key concepts |
|
|
Xpath expressions |
|
Applications using James Clark's XT and Microsoft
Component. |
|
XML Applications |
Programming in Microsoft environment - IE 5, Microsoft XML
Parser, applications to ASP. |
|
|
Programming in Java enviroment -
Java XML API (JAXPI), DOM and SAX parsers |
|
Total |
|
30 |